.conbody {
	font-size: 14px;
	line-height: 20px;
}

	.conbody a {
		text-decoration: underline;
	}

	.conbody .contentTitle {
		font-weight: bold;
		line-height: 24px;
	}

	.conbody ol, .conbody ul {
		padding: 10px 0 10px 30px;
	}

	.conbody .image-box {
		float: right;
		width: 300px;
		margin: 0 0 0 10px;
	}

		.conbody .image-box img {
			float: none;
			clear: both;
		}

.nobo img {
	margin: 0 0 3px 0;
	border: 1px solid #96a6b6;
}

.image_subtitle {
	background: #eef2f7;
	font-size: 11px;
	padding: 3px;
	border: 1px solid #96a6b6;
}

.image-box {
        width: auto !important;
	margin: 0 0 10px 0 !important;
}

.rtvklepet {
}

	.rtvklepet h3 {
		margin: 0px;
		padding: 20px 0 5px 0;
	}

	.rtvklepet table {
		width: 100% !important;
		border-collapse: collapse;
	}

	.rtvklepet td {
		padding: 5px 5px 5px 0;
		font-size: 13px;
		border: 1px solid #d7d7d7;
		background: #e7e7e7;
	}

	.rtvklepet img {
		margin: 0 5px 0 5px;
	}

	.rtvklepet .renderTableStartElement {
		background: #e7e7e7;
		text-indent: 5px;
	}

	.rtvklepet .paginator td {
		background: transparent;
		border: 0px;
		line-height: 18px;
	}

	.rtvklepet .bg3 td {
		background: #f2f2f2;
	}

.rttxb {
}

	.rttxb td {
		font-size: 12px !important;
	}

	.rttxb .NewsArchiveLayer {
		background: #ededed !important;
		border: 1px solid #ccc;
		margin: 2px 2px 2px 0;
		padding: 2px;
		text-align: center !important;
	}

		.rttxb .NewsArchiveLayer td {
			text-align: center;
			padding: 2px 0 2px 0;
		}

		.rttxb .NewsArchiveLayer td {
			text-align: left !important;
		}

#r_blocks .mblock .header, #blocks .mblock .header {
	cursor: auto !important;
}

#searchform {
	font-size: 13px;
}

	#searchform input {
		margin: 0 4px 4px 0;
	}

	#searchform .sbutton {
		padding: 8px 0 0 0;
	}

		#searchform .sbutton input {
			width: 80px;
		}

	.searchres {
		padding: 0 0 20px 0;
	}

		.searchres .contentTitle {
			font-size: 16px;
			color: #103d69;
		}

		.searchres .bg2 {
			border: 1px solid #d7d7d7;
			border-collapse: collapse;
		}

			.searchres .bg2 td {
				border: 1px solid #d7d7d7;
				padding: 3px;
				font-size: 12px;
				line-height: 18px;
			}

			.searchres .bg2 small {
				font-size: 11px;
			}

			.searchres .bg2 .celt {
				font-size: 11px;
			}

		.searchres .bg3 {
			background: #f2f2f2;
		}

		.searchres .bg1 {
			background: #e7e7e7;
		}

#l_blocks .cbox .contents td {
	font-size: 13px !important;
}

.block_rtvaktualno_menu2 img {
	margin-right: 1px;
}

.smfont, .smfont table, .smfont td, .smfont input, .smfont select {
	font-size: 12px !important;
}

#r_blocks .fw {
	width: 280px !important;
}
#faq_body {
	padding-bottom: 24px;
}
	#faq_body .faq_search {
		padding: 24px 0;
		text-align: center;
		font-weight: bold;
	}
	#faq_body .faq_mail {
		text-align: center;
		font-size: 15px;
		font-weight: bold;
		padding-bottom: 16px;
	}
	#faq_body .faq_mail a {
		font-weight: normal;
		text-decoration: underline;
	}
	#faq_body .faq_section_title {
		padding-left: 4px;
		font-weight: bold;
		font-size: 16px;
		color: #888888;
	}
	#faq_body .faq_section_title span {
		float: left;
	}
	#faq_body .faq_circle {
		background-image: url('http://img.rtvslo.si/_static/img/faq_circle.gif');
		background-repeat: no-repeat;
		width: 33px;
		height: 33px;
		color: #ffffff;
		font-size: 14px;
		font-weight: bold;
	}
	#faq_body .faq_title_number {
		padding-top: 8px;
		padding-left: 13px;
	}
	#faq_body .faq_title_left {
		padding-left: 8px;
		padding-top: 6px;
	}
	#faq_body .faq_title_left a {
		color: #888888;
		font-weight: bold;
		font-size: 16px;
		text-decoration: none;
	}
	#faq_body ul {
		padding: 8px 8px 8px 24px;
		list-style-type: none;
		list-style-image: url('http://img.rtvslo.si/_static/img/arrow.gif');
		GGGlist-style-position: inside;
	}
	#faq_body ul li {
		padding: 4px 0;
	}
	#faq_body .faq_link_selected {
		color: #000000;
		font-weight: bold;
		text-decoration: none;
	}
	#faq_body .faq_answer {
		visibility: hidden;
		position: absolute;
	}
	#faq_body .faq_answer_selected {
		visibility: visible;
		position: relative;
		background-color: #f2f4f8;
		padding: 4px 8px;
		margin: 8px 0px 4px -8px;
	}
	#faq_body .faq_video {
		visibility: hidden;
	}
	#faq_body .faq_video_selected {
		visibility: visible;
	}
	#faq_body .faq_video_selected a {
		text-decoration: underline;
	}
	#faqlist select {
		width: 155px;
	}
